William Stukeley FRS, FRCP, FSA (7 November 1687 a 3 March 1765) was an English antiquarian who pioneered the archaeological investigation of the prehistoric monuments of Stonehenge and Avebury, UK

This print showcases the remarkable William Stukeley FRS, FRCP, FSA (7 November 1687 - 3 March 1765), an influential English antiquarian who left an indelible mark on the field of archaeology. Known for his pioneering work in investigating the prehistoric wonders of Stonehenge and Avebury in the United Kingdom, Stukeley's contributions have shaped our understanding of these ancient monuments. Stukeley's tireless efforts paved the way for future archaeological investigations into these enigmatic sites. His meticulous observations and detailed drawings provided invaluable insights into their construction methods and cultural significance. Through his writings and illustrations, he brought these ancient marvels to life for generations to come. Beyond Stonehenge and Avebury, Stukeley's legacy extends far beyond as well. As a Fellow of the Royal Society (FRS), Fellow of the Royal College of Physicians (FRCP), and Fellow of the Society of Antiquaries (FSA), he made significant contributions to various scientific disciplines during his lifetime.
